About the academy


A salon-grade room is part of the lesson.

Most of what separates a confident professional from a nervous one is hours — hours at a real station, with real equipment, under someone who corrects the hand before the habit sets. That is what the academy was built to give.

Equipped for the work, not for the photo

Marble-top nail desks with lamps and e-files, five treatment beds behind a curtain, mirrored cutting stations and backwash units. Students train on the tools a salon actually buys.

Anatomy before technique

The charts on the studio walls are there to be used. Every program starts with the structure underneath — nail matrix, skin layers, hair and scalp — so that technique has a reason behind it.

Small groups, close correction

Nobody shares a station and nobody watches from the back. Groups are kept to the number of workstations in the room.

Programs


Three crafts, taught in their own room.

Each program runs theory alongside daily practice. Intake dates and fees are confirmed on request — write to us and we will send the current schedule.

The hairdressing studio: mirrored cutting stations, styling chairs and two backwash units.

Hairdressing

Parukeri
  • Hair and scalp anatomy
  • Washing, scalp massage and treatments
  • Cutting — classic, graduated, layered
  • Colour theory, tinting and highlights
  • Blow-dry, styling and finishing
  • Bridal and event hair
  • Salon hygiene and client care
The nail studio: a pedicure platform with basins and boucle seating under the lit arch, and a manicure desk to the side.

Nail Technology

Nails
  • Nail, hand and foot anatomy
  • Sterilisation and workstation protocol
  • Manicure and pedicure technique
  • E-file work and cuticle care
  • Gel and acrylic extension
  • Form, structure and apex control
  • Colour, French and nail art
The Face and Body studio: five treatment beds with folded towels, product shelves and the lit arched wall.

Esthetics

Face & Body
  • Skin anatomy, histology and skin types
  • Consultation and contraindications
  • Deep-cleansing facials and extraction
  • Peels, masks and active ingredients
  • Face, back and body massage
  • Apparatus and device work
  • Hygiene, cabin setup and aftercare

Every program shares the same theory core

Anatomy and physiology, dermatology basics, sterilisation and hygiene, professional ethics, client communication, and the practical business of running a chair or a cabin — taught in the classroom, then applied the same week in the studio.

How we teach


The same four steps, on every technique.

This order is the method — a technique is not considered learned until it has come back around to the fourth step.

01

Understand the structure

What is underneath the surface you are about to work on, and what it will and will not tolerate.

02

Watch it done, up close

A full demonstration at the station, at working speed, with the reasoning said out loud.

03

Repeat it under correction

Practice heads, hands and models — with the instructor correcting posture and pressure while the habit is still forming.

04

Do it for a client

A booked live model, start to finish: consultation, service, aftercare advice, and the room left ready for the next one.
